Output 3c12bda60dcfce7b8c5c516637b3be013854930b54b1eb403b2dd38f1be54989:0

value
2955970952
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0c1329c4093c4af87eca07b6b988a8ebdbee94b721552fcb53d9508d2a16a96d
address
tb1ppsfjn3qf8390slk2q7mtnz9ga0d7a99hy92jlj6nm9gg62sk49ksgm84u7
transaction
3c12bda60dcfce7b8c5c516637b3be013854930b54b1eb403b2dd38f1be54989